Rehearsals are underway for Theatre by the Lake's production of The Wizard of Oz with a Cumbrian twist.
The production, set over Christmas, is a new adaptation of the classic tale, set in the Lake District.
The story follows Dorothy, from a Cumbrian cottage, who dreams of London and is whisked away to Oz by a storm.
She journeys down the yellow brick road with Toto, meeting flying monkeys, wicked witches, and friends, including a lion, tinwoman, and scarecrow.
At first, we talked about keeping it in Kansas, like the original, because there are similarities, the rural landscape, the open skies, that feeling of distance. But rooting it in Cumbria made the story feel completely fresh.
